Output 3e515ab4091077fce524072af46f5bc03561cefc6c9af5126b6de95d6c113fae:1

value
3456262
script pubkey
OP_0 OP_PUSHBYTES_20 abed3d9b6dae15e3da0a0e6ff6c137340944c858
address
bc1q40knmxmd4c278ks2pehldsfhxsy5fjzccd8n8d
transaction
3e515ab4091077fce524072af46f5bc03561cefc6c9af5126b6de95d6c113fae
confirmations
192156
spent
true